One of the first steps in evaluating house insurance companies is to assess their familiarity with Idaho's building codes and regional perils. Given Naples' relatively small population and distance from major urban centers, some national insurers may offer limited local support, while regional companies might provide more personalized service and quicker response times in case of a claim. It's wise to look for insurers with a strong presence in Boundary County or nearby Bonners Ferry, as they're more likely to understand the logistics of servicing homes in this area. When reviewing policies, pay close attention to coverage limits for detached structures like barns or workshops, which are common in Naples, and ensure your policy includes adequate protection for water damage from snowmelt or pipe freezing during harsh winters. Additionally, consider adding endorsements for equipment breakdown, as many homes rely on well pumps or generators due to the rural setting. Don't hesitate to ask house insurance companies about discounts for safety features like fire-resistant roofing or security systems, which can be particularly beneficial in this region. Another practical tip is to regularly update your home inventory and share it with your insurer, especially if you've made renovations to withstand local weather conditions.
